New Delhi: After having creative differences with her ‘Ek Thi Daayan’ co-producer Vishal Bhardwaj, it is now `Once Upon A Time In Mumbaai 2` director Milan Luthria’s turn to bear the brunt of re-shooting some scenes according to Ekta Kapoor’s wishes. According to a tabloid, Ekta, who is known to be very stubborn about what she wants, has ordered Luthria to re-shoot the climax of her upcoming gangster flick. “After seeing the rushes, Ekta sent a message to Milan that several portions of the film, especially the climax, needed to be reworked. The director argued that it did not gel with his vision,” a crew member said. However, this time around, Ekta found support in lead actor Akshay Kumar, who also felt the need to re-shoot the climax. “Akshay too feels a reshoot is necessary. This has further strengthened Ekta’s cause to call the shots and ensure that Milan does a reshoot,” the source added. The sequel to ‘Once Upon A Time In Mumbai’- which also Imran Khan and Sonakshi Sinha, is all set to hit theatres on 8 August 2013.
